Output 28c7689fd59d16c91de236f7d9848edaf98849019004597f5e905a94c1ba21a5:124
- value
- 80436
- script pubkey
- OP_0 OP_PUSHBYTES_20 972895a07d5880a6e77819911ff469a05e20a8ca
- address
- bc1qju5ftgratzq2demcrxg3larf5p0zp2x2fva3cx
- transaction
- 28c7689fd59d16c91de236f7d9848edaf98849019004597f5e905a94c1ba21a5
- confirmations
- 64100
- spent
- true